Requirements

  • Fully qualified optometrist registered with the General Optical Council (GOC) for the relevant professional role type
  • GOC registered performer with your NHS area team or health board
  • MECs or WECs accredited (or willing to gain accreditation within 12 months of joining, funded and supported by Asda)
  • On track to meet the statutory points requirement for CPD
  • Evidence of Right to Work in the UK
  • Evidence of being on the NHS performer list for the relevant nation
  • 2 clinical references (required during compliance process)
  • For Wales: evidence of WECS accreditation & WGOS module accreditation
  • Able to use clinical skills and passion to deliver memorable customer experiences
  • Passionate about developing new patient services and shaping departmental culture

Responsibilities

  • Complete eye examinations, contact lens, and extended service examinations
  • Work alongside Dispensing Optician Manager to support colleagues with training, coaching, and maintaining departmental standards
  • Deliver high quality patient care and service, prioritizing customer health and wellbeing
  • Contribute to delivering a wide range of NHS extended services for treatment and monitoring of eye conditions
  • Participate in CPD programme and complete further accreditations (with protected time and funding provided)
  • Optional: Supervise students as a GOC registered professional

About Ada

Ada provides automated customer experience solutions through AI-powered chatbots that help businesses streamline customer service tasks. The platform operates on a subscription model, allowing companies to automate repetitive tasks and improve customer satisfaction while reducing costs. Ada differentiates itself by offering a comprehensive suite of services, including consulting and managed services, backed by strong venture capital support. The company's goal is to transform customer service management by enhancing efficiency and engagement through automation.
